Product Description
The quantitative human CD83 (glycosylated) sandwich ELISA kit is designed to detect human cluster of differentiation 83 (CD83) levels. CD83 is a transmembrane glycoprotein that is primarily expressed on mature dendritic cells (DCs). This protein is considered a marker of mature DCs and is essential for their ability to present antigens to T cells and trigger an adaptive immune response. The kit is suitable for various biological samples such as cell lysates, serum, plasma. Its sensitivity is 20.026 pg/mL, which can accurately detect low concentrations of CD83 in the sample.

Application Notes
Application
The quantitative human CD83 (glycosylated) sandwich ELISA kit is a valuable tool for immunology research, particularly in studies of dendritic cell biology and immune regulation. Researchers utilize it to measure CD83 levels in various experimental systems. The kit has applications in studies of immune responses to infection, cancer, and transplantation, as well as in the development of immunotherapies.
